Follow Up: Ordinance adopted for fire station in Fairmont

The future East Side Fire Station took a major step forward Tuesday at the Fairmont City Council meeting. Following a public hearing earlier in the meeting, council adopted an ordinance allowing the fire station project to proceed. The ordinance is for “authorizing and approving the design, acquisition, construction and equipping of a new fire station to be constructed on real property located in the vicinity of 828 Vermont Ave. in the City Of Fairmont and to be known as the ‘East Side Fire Station’ By the City Of Fairmont on behalf of the Fairmont Building Commission.” In the council chambers, a rendering of the new fire station was on display, along with the floor plans of the two-story structure. Speaking in favor of the ordinance City Manager Valerie Means, said it “is a very exciting time to be looking for a new station.”
